There appears to be an issue where a COM port will be unable to send data properly after the connecting is closed and instantiated again.
# Steps to Reproduce
1. Instantiate ComPort
2. Open instantiated ComPort
3. Close ComPort
4. Dispose ComPort
5. Instantiate Comport
6. Open instantiated ComPort
# Expected Results
The comport initiated in step 6 should be able to send data
# Actual Results
The comport in step is sends empty data packets
This is very likely an issue with the mono class library with ComPort.
I have no machine with a com port, so I can not reproduce.
Ideally, we'd love sample code showing the exact code that hit this.
I should note, that the data sends, however the data packet is of 0 KB